Ensuring Voter Registration Accuracy

Voter registration accuracy is fundamental to the integrity of the electoral process. It ensures that only eligible individuals participate in voting, thus upholding the principle of fair and transparent elections. The responsibility lies with election officials to diligently verify the information provided by voters to prevent any fraudulent practices or inaccuracies in the voter rolls.

It is crucial for election officials to conduct regular reviews of voter registration databases to identify and rectify any discrepancies or duplicate entries. By implementing stringent verification processes and collaborating with relevant government agencies, election officials can streamline voter registration procedures and maintain the accuracy of voter rolls. This proactive approach not only enhances the credibility of the electoral system but also instills public confidence in the democratic process.

Providing Accessible Polling Locations

Access to polling locations is a key factor in ensuring that all eligible voters have the opportunity to participate in the electoral process. When polling locations are accessible, individuals with physical disabilities, seniors, and others facing mobility challenges can exercise their rights without unnecessary barriers. This inclusivity promotes a fair and representative democratic system where every voice can be heard.

Ensuring that polling locations are easily accessible involves considerations such as proximity to public transportation, availability of parking spaces, and the physical layout of the polling site. By carefully selecting and preparing polling locations with these factors in mind, election officials can facilitate a smooth voting experience for all members of the community, fostering a culture of civic engagement and empowerment.

What are some ways to provide accessible polling locations?

Providing accessible polling locations can be achieved by selecting venues that are easily accessible to individuals with disabilities, providing ramps or elevators for those with mobility issues, offering voting booths that are wheelchair-friendly, and ensuring that signage is clear and easily readable. Additionally, election officials can provide assistance to voters who require it to ensure that everyone can exercise their right to vote.
